成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

給Ruby加把火:Ruby 語言將再次走紅

開發 后端 前端
被廣泛的認為是 web 語言的 Ruby 一直都是大紅大紫,但是現在它將更加走紅。AltRubies 將 Ruby 推到了我們未曾想過的高度。Ruby 是不是成為了瀏覽器、移動app甚至是硬件的首選?讓我們一起來看看這些可選的Rubies和它們帶來的令人振奮的東西…

被廣泛的認為是 web 語言的 Ruby 一直都是大紅大紫,但是現在它將更加走紅。AltRubies 將 Ruby 推到了我們未曾想過的高度。Ruby 是不是成為了瀏覽器、移動app甚至是硬件的***?讓我們一起來看看這些可選的Rubies和它們帶來的令人振奮的東西…

瀏覽器 Ruby 多虧了 Opal

這一年多我目睹了由 AngularheEmber 帶來的動態前端的最巨大的變化之一。和它們一樣好的是有一件事情使你無法不使用它們——javascript!作為一個Ruby使用者,我相信你會同意JS(甚至CS)不那么成功。它沒有Ruby中我們覺得的那些特殊的東西

Opal 可以使你的Ruby編譯成Javascript,這意味著你可以在瀏覽器上運行Ruby! Opal 也有一些擴展佳作,例如 Opal-jQuery , Opal-Vienna (后者是一個前端, Backbone類型庫),這還只是開始。

Opal 正在為運行在前端的新Ruby框架鋪平道路,甚至是前后端,我聽到周圍很多議論Opal現在是如何的火以及未來的不可限量。我同意,我們僅僅是剛開始了解其中的緣由...

后前端Ruby多虧了Volt!

Volt 是一個運行在前后端的令人振奮的新Ruby框架,將來還將完全整合RubyMotion

Volt 是一個響應式框架,它創建和客戶端的持久連接(用戶瀏覽器) 和服務器, 當數據在一個客戶端上更新,如果你想的話,它會傳播到其他監聽客戶端 (帶有在進程中更新數據庫的選項). 歡迎來到實時app的世界 (RTAs).

volt 

Volt 最近在 Ruby 界傲視群雄,這時候,意料之中的引來了諸多興趣——在它為黃金時代的來臨做好準備之前!不管怎樣,這現在已經變成了許多特性的早期反饋的福音——Volt團隊在處理的事情。其中一項特性是在核心框架中添加用戶和認證系統——在我看來是一項主要的變化。

我真的喜歡Volt擁有的web前沿技術和方法:聲明的HTML,web組件,websocket,當然還有客戶端Ruby。它們正在加入RethinkDB支持,它是一個新型數據庫,Ruby使其變得舉足輕重。

Volt當然不只是為了RTAs,但是我確信我們將會創造性地思考,為我們的網站加入實時靈感。我為看到每個人都打算用Volt做的事情感到振奮。不要為運行前端JS框架的網站經常出現的初始延遲擔憂,Volt是并發的,它將渲染用戶點擊的服務器上的***個頁面,使其很快響應。

IOS,OS X和Android設備Ruby-多虧了RubyMotion

如果你是Ruby使用者,你應該已經熟悉了 RubyMotion, 所以這里不再贅述。但是如果你和我以前一樣面臨著同樣的RubyMotion vs Swift困境,以下是為什么我選擇了RubyMotion:

  • RubyMotion 構建原生 iOS apps – 所以***你的代碼和使用Object C一樣的優化。

  • RubyMotion 也可以構建OS X程序.

  • RubyMotion 現在還允許你構建原生Android apps。 我認為這是一個殺手锏,因為RubyMotion最引人注目的備選Swift做不到。

還有許多其它的原因,但是就我個人而言是因為我很熟悉Ruby。當你還在學習有關框架的時候,Ruby已經萬事具備了...允許你使用自己熟悉并喜歡的語言開發移動應用。并且如果你真的決心要轉到Swift的話,也不用把時間浪費在學習蘋果各種框架上了,因為你已經掌握了所需的知識。

嵌入式系統Ruby-多虧了mruby

這是Matz's自己的小寶貝。小巧是***的描述!它很微小,這就是它的重點——足夠輕量級以方便其在嵌入式系統(硬件)的使用。它由于支持C99標準而及其方便,目前已經完全兼容Ruby1.9。

Matz認為它將在嵌入式系統方面占有一席之地,就像Ruby(和Rails)在web領域一樣。我猜他是對的。

Rails以有10年了!

在一篇有關ruby的文章中我沒提及到Rails是如何的酷。 Rails就是讓Ruby擁有現在這樣良好的開始——辯證的說是讓它開始變好的殺手級應用就是Rails。而事實上,說Rails在其編程這塊是最原始的“酷源”或許會更確切。

隨著Rail 5的發布,找出DHH與核心組在何處采用了它將會是一件很有趣的事情。我個人希望他們會去挖掘Coffeescript以支持Opal,否則他們就可能會發現Volt“偷”走了他們部分“雷”;但是我又知道什么呢——或者他們早就找到其他的了(就像我們看到的Turbolinks框架,他們經常會這么做的!)。

或許,僅僅是或許,他們將會為Rails付之一炬...

給 Ruby 加把火.

正如前面講的, Ruby 現在是越來越火了. 我再給大家介紹個好東西, Ruby Fire.

Fire

Ruby Fire 絕對是個值得期待的易于使用的 Ruby 前端框架, 雖然它現在只是個概念. 該框架由開發 Opal 的團隊(該團隊還開發了 Vienna, 一種 Backbone 風格的前端類庫)負責開發. Ruby 客戶端開發對于他們來說并不陌生. Ruby Fire 的目標是***的結合現有的后臺框架. 無需做過多的代碼修改, 就能給我們現有的應用加上 Ruby Fire 前端. 

Fire背后的團隊說他們計劃包含一些ActiveSupport,讓它***適應于Rails。我愛上Rails真正的是因為Fire——一對組合,很可能,這就是天作之合吧。我認為這一舉動將Rails推至其實至名歸的位置。

Fire將焦點集中在***的前端的實踐和開發中,選擇當前所擁有的***方法,并Ruby化他們。當前的客戶端側框架還會有更好的發展空間!

簡而言之,Fire是Ruby的Angular和Ember——因此如果你已經向往前端的Ruby框架,Fire將會符合你的心意。我真心相信,隨著Volt的發展,會幫助Ruby在wwworld領域再一次輝煌。

這只是一個開始

這是一個為Ruby感到振奮的時代。多虧了AltRubies的強大,你現在可以用Ruby做你不得不用其他不太喜歡的語言完成的事情( 這是客氣的說法 :p).

RubyMotion和mruby在勇敢地接納重要的新對手 (而且實際上是非常有效地),與此同時我認為Fire和Volt將成為Ruby作為web語言繼續成功的關鍵 。猜猜怎么著?你可以參與其中。

參與各自的 Gitter 頻道的討論或者在Twitter上參與 #RubyFire 和#Voltrb …你真的可以幫助塑造并捍衛Ruby在現代web上的未來,就從這里開始。

Volt chat on Gitter
#Voltrb

Fire chat on Gitter
#RubyFire

Want to see more posts on Volt and Fire? Let me know in the comments below or tweet me!

英文原文:Ruby is about to get red hot. Again.

譯文出自:http://www.oschina.net/translate/ruby-is-about-to-get-red-hot-again

責任編輯:林師授 來源: 開源中國社區 編譯
相關推薦

2012-11-07 09:41:30

2009-12-16 16:12:10

Ruby語言發展

2009-12-14 18:54:30

Ruby語言優缺點

2009-12-18 11:22:34

Ruby source

2009-06-10 16:09:56

netbeans ru動態語言

2009-09-18 14:09:07

2009-12-18 11:37:54

Ruby關鍵字yiel

2009-08-27 10:21:22

Ruby on Rai

2011-04-18 09:53:08

Ruby

2010-03-10 19:46:07

Python編程語言

2011-08-04 10:32:33

Ruby 1.9.3BSD 許可證

2017-04-21 10:16:07

web語言Python

2015-01-21 15:40:44

GoRuby

2017-09-12 14:35:08

PythonRubyWeb

2009-09-09 17:45:25

Ruby的blocks

2009-12-14 13:47:28

Ruby簡單語法

2009-12-14 15:04:32

Ruby性能特點

2009-12-15 14:16:13

Ruby Contin

2009-12-14 13:56:12

Ruby特點

2009-12-15 11:01:31

Ruby數組
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: www.狠狠操 | 性高湖久久久久久久久aaaaa | 亚洲午夜视频 | 97免费在线视频 | 亚洲一区二区三区四区在线观看 | 久久综合一区二区三区 | 91精品国产综合久久久密闭 | 九九九视频 | 久久国产成人 | 91亚洲国产精品 | 亚洲人成在线播放 | 国产精品成av人在线视午夜片 | 成年人网站在线观看视频 | 五月婷婷婷 | 精品一区二区三区不卡 | 国产精品成人一区二区三区 | 成人av看片| 天天综合久久 | 最新日韩在线 | 日本三级网站在线 | 欧美一区二区二区 | 高清av电影| 精品视频一区二区 | 色婷婷av一区二区三区软件 | 欧美精品久久 | 欧美一级二级三级视频 | 亚洲成人黄色 | 久久亚洲一区二区 | 草草影院ccyy | 久久久久久久久99精品 | 国产精品国产三级国产aⅴ入口 | 在线观看国产www | 国产在线一级片 | 欧美精品在线一区二区三区 | 一区二区视频在线 | 99久久久久久久 | 欧美精品区 | 三级视频久久 | 一区二区三区高清不卡 | 久久久久国 | 亚洲国产精品人人爽夜夜爽 |